What are Stainless Steel Top Cross Roller Micro Switches?

Stainless Steel Top Cross Roller Micro Switches are key components in industrial automation and robotics. They are designed to provide precision, ruggedness, and efficiency in challenging environments. These switches have a compact size, low operating force, and resistance to corrosion, making them ideal for use in harsh conditions. They also have high switching capacity, long life span, and multiple actuator options, making them versatile components in various applications.
